Output fa3704322546cec9cdca360b13b2b7040b306f7afb34cf160ec7bb3ae0aa0311:1

value
204662894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deb34c9efe44a46099dace7298208691bbfd7aeb OP_EQUAL
address
3MzYj4fNFBHNpjciTaHVePTthzH1PAAUte
transaction
fa3704322546cec9cdca360b13b2b7040b306f7afb34cf160ec7bb3ae0aa0311
confirmations
174610
spent
true